Index   Commented   Search   About

Overview
Group
Quick Info

Windows NT
Yes
Win95
Yes
Win32s
No
Import Library
-
Header File
winspool.h
Unicode
WinNT
Platform Notes
None

PORT_INFO_2

[Now Supported on Windows NT]

The PORT_INFO_2 structure identifies a supported printer port.

typedef struct _PORT_INFO_2 { // pi2

LPSTR pPortName;

LPSTR pMonitorName

LPSTR pDescription;

DWORD fPortType;

DWORD Reserved;

} PORT_INFO_2;

Members

pPortName

Points to a null-terminated string that identifies a supported printer port (for example, "LPT1:").

pMonitorName

Points to a null-terminated string that identifies an installed monitor (for example, "PJL monitor").

pDescription

Points to a null-terminated string that describes the port in more detail (for example, if pPortName is "LPT1:", pDescription is "printer port").

fPortType

Identifies the type of port. Can be one of these values:

PORT_TYPE_WRITE
PORT_TYPE_READ
PORT_TYPE_REDIRECTED
PORT_TYPE_NET_ATTACHED

Reserved

Reserved; must be zero.

Remarks

Use the PORT_INFO_2 structure when calling EnumPorts if there are multiple monitors installed that support the same ports.

See Also

EnumPorts

Related Links

Software for Delphi and C++ Builder developers
Software for Visual Studio .NET developers
Software for Visual Basic 6 developers
Delphi Tips&Tricks
MegaDetailed.NET

More Online Helps

Win32 Programmer's Reference (win32.hlp)
Win32 Multimedia Programmer's Reference (mmedia.hlp)
OLE Programmer's Reference (ole.hlp)
Microsoft Windows Pen API Programmer's Reference (penapi.hlp)
Microsoft Windows Sockets 2 Reference (sock2.hlp)
Microsoft Windows Telephony API (TAPI) Programmer's Reference (tapi.hlp)
Unix Manual Pages

Free Tech Secrets ;) Copyright © 2008 Free Tect Secrets ;) greatis just4fun network just4fun